I glued up the various piece parts on the center thwart today. Nothing terribly exciting, no drama. As always, having a variety of clamps helps.
After the epoxy work above, I started getting the bow thwart area ready for primer. I am leaving the watertight areas finished with just the epoxy. No need to spend $$$ on paint in an area only archeologists will ever see. Paint won’t make it any more water tight
So, kind of a quiet day, no great leaps of progress. Now that all the major epoxy work is done, I will focus on paint prep, color selection (still a TBD). Lots of sanding, more fillets to be made, close up the fixed pieces,on the bow, stern and center thwarts
